Moving parts on dedicated cameras are a tried and tested formula so they work, it'd be a huge gamble for manufacturers to try to make a moving variable focal length camera on a phone, especially if the sensor is big because the heat from the sensor and the chip also needs to be handled. It's a huge hassle. And the only other variable zoom alternative was tested by Sony and it's far worse than just having a better zoom cam and then digitally zooming in.

        I wonder if the quad-camera setup will stay or if that 200MP sensor will be the only telephoto camera, like in the Vivo X100 Ultra. From a technical point of view, having two telephoto cameras at two different focal lengths should help offset the main camera's digital hybrid zoom processing algorithm. But when you have a camera sensor with such a huge resolution, you start to wonder whether having two telephoto cameras is necessary.

                      Anonymous, 04 Sep 2024Samsung did. Results are worse than previous 230mm. Yeah, that's because the optics Samsung used for the 5x telephoto on S24U are nowhere near as good as what the competition used on their respective flagships this year.

                      X100 Ultra, for instance, resolves a commendable amount of details at 10x and higher magnification settings because the lens is very sharp and the Isocell HP9 has a built-in machine-learning-based remosaicing pipeline to extract a higher level of details.
